Billing & Administrative Coordinator - Major Projects & Construction (Mpc) - Melbourne

4 weeks ago


Melbourne, Australia Clayton Utz Full time

The role

We are currently seeking an experienced administrator to join our MPC team as a Billing & Administrative Coordinator on a fixed term contract until April 2026. In this specially designed role, you will be an instrumental part of our business advisory team and will be responsible for managing billing processes, fee proposals for our legal tenders, fee and budget reports and matter administration in relation to MPC's key clients.

Our Melbourne MPC team is a high-profile market leader. We have a friendly, positive team culture, and we provide a challenging and collaborative workplace.

Key responsibilities

In this busy and varied role, you will be responsible for providing high quality and efficient service in relation to billing, client reporting and matter set up and administration, including;
- managing all aspects of matter set up and administration, including implementation of rates, budget tracking and monitoring of value add activities and discounts
- all aspects of invoicing including write-off, monitoring of daily caps and phase/matter based estimates/capped fees), cancellation and query resolution
- assisting with estimating costs, both in relation to new work and increases in current matter estimates
- providing regular matter reporting to clients and internally, including fortnightly WIP status reports and monthly matter/client reporting; and
- providing other administrative support on as "as needs" basis.

Skills & Experience

To be successful in this role, you will have:

- a minimum of 3 years' relevant work experience within billing and administration;
- experience in a legal and/or similar professional environment (desirable but not essential)
- intermediate use of a Practice Management System (Aderant Expert advantageous)
- the ability to work through high volume transactions with great accuracy and diligence (particularly at month end)
- highly developed organisational skills with a strong attention to detail
- ability to communicate effectively with stakeholders of varying seniority
- qualifications in business or finance related disciplines (Accounting Certificate/Diploma of Accounting) (preferable)

In addition to this, we're looking for a resilient, self-starter; someone who is able to work autonomously and is focused on attention to detail and providing outstanding service to our clients.

The Major Project and Construction team

The Major Projects and Construction team is one of the largest dedicated construction practices in the Asia Pacific region, working on some of the most significant infrastructure and procurement projects in the region.

With unrivalled experience across all traditional and collaborative contracting models, we advise the full spectrum of participants (from owners, developers and project sponsors to Federal, State and Local Government agencies, financiers, project managers, consultants and contractors) and work closely with our clients on every stage of a project, from procurement through to delivery. We know and understand the practical, as well as the purely legal, aspects of what all participants in major projects want to achieve.
